Telecom giant Airtel, by the end of March, is expected to launch new One Airtel bundled plans for its Indian subscribers. This would mean that Airtel is going to bring together a total of four services under one plan like Postpaid, DTH, Fibre, as well as Landline services and there, is also going to be one bill for the same. With the launch of One Airtel plan, Airtel is planning to take on the Triple Plans scheme of Reliance Jio.
According to 91Mobiles, the One Airtel plans is all set to be launched around March 25. Furthermore, the report also states that Airtel is initially going to offer a total of three plans under the One Airtel scheme. The roll-out, on the other hand, is being speculated to be for the limited market.
However, there has been no such information regarding the pricing yet but 91Mobiles at the same time, have shared a price list which tells that the plans are going to begin from Rs 1000 as well as it can also go up to Rs 2000.
For example, if you are selecting the pack that costs Rs 1000, then you are going to get 75GB mobile data together with DTH access as well as free streaming services but the broadband data is not going to be provided under this plan.
Likewise, if you have opted for the plan that costs Rs 1500, you are going to get 125GB Mobile data together with 500GB broadband data. The plans are all set to come along with DTH access as well as free streaming services access. The plan is also costing Rs 2000 and is also going to provide the same benefits together with a few hidden benefits that we still don’t know as of now.

However, there is no such official announcement regarding the same from the company so far. Therefore, even if the plans arrive, the prices, as well as the plans, may possibly change further. The new plan is also going to be competing with the ecosystem of Reliance Jio which at the same time also offers Jio GigaFiber and Jio TV.
